The Subregional Head of Security is responsible for safeguarding Digital Realty’s assets, ensuring compliance, and maintaining operational continuity across the sub-region. The role leads security strategy execution, oversees physical security operations, and ensures alignment with global security standards through close collaboration with internal and external stakeholders.
What you'll do
- Lead and implement sub-regional security strategy aligned with global objectives
- Oversee physical security operations including access control, CCTV and site security
- Act as escalation point for security incidents and drive resolution and prevention
- Manage security vendors, contracts, SLAs and performance
- Lead, coach and develop security teams across multiple sites
- Own sub-regional security budget, resource planning and cost optimisation
- Ensure compliance with security policies, audits and certifications (SOC2, ISO, PCI)
- Conduct risk assessments and maintain risk registers
- Partner with internal stakeholders and external agencies including law enforcement
- Support customer audits, site visits and security-related reporting
What you'll need
Experience & Qualifications
- Significant experience in multi-site security management
- Degree qualified and/or ASIS CPP (or equivalent)
- Strong knowledge of security risk management and best practices
- Experience managing third-party security providers
- Strong financial and operational acumen
- Fluent in English (written and spoken)
Skills & Competencies
- Strategic thinker with strong problem-solving capability
- Proven leadership and stakeholder management skills
- Strong communication and influencing skills
- Customer-focused with a service excellence mindset
- Resilient, adaptable and able to work under pressure
- High integrity with a proactive and hands-on approach
